## Escalation — Quilttile Cache Layer

If tile-render latency exceeds 800 ms for 10 minutes, restart the warmer pods first. If stale tiles persist after a cache flush, escalate to the Quilttile owning team rather than retrying. Include the region, zoom levels affected, and the flush timestamp in your report. Page only for full outages; otherwise use the team's escalation mailbox.

alerts address for kafof-bagag: kasael@olvarqdyn.corp

- [ ] **Ceremony step 4 — skew sanity check.** Quick reminder for the sync: before we rotate the Pinefort signing keys, make sure all build agents agree on the time within two seconds, or the new certs will look not-yet-valid and CI will throw a tantrum. Ren already staged the NTP fix on the flaky agent. Once skew is confirmed under threshold, unseal the ceremony token store using the recovery passphrase below.

vault phrase of yaguf-hahaf = druath-holix

- [ ] Verify log compaction on Conveyorline brokers completed before cutover. Run the compaction status command on each broker and confirm zero pending segments; stale segments after upgrade can replay deleted messages to consumers. If any broker reports pending work, hold the release. Record the passing build's token below this item.

build token for tajeg-bajep: htk14_409ba9df6b8acb

# Approvals: Serverless Cold Starts

Any change touching handler init paths in Fenwick Functions requires approval before merge. This includes dependency bundling, provisioned concurrency settings, and warmup schedulers. Cold-start regressions above 300ms block release. Benchmarks must be attached to the PR. No exceptions for hotfixes. Self-approval is not permitted. All such changes must be signed off by the designated approver.

approver of hahaf-hahaf = Druion Druius Kasax Eliox